Technological Advancements Driving Aircraft Battery Innovation
The aircraft battery market is being reshaped by continuous technological advancements. Innovations in materials, design, and energy storage systems are improving performance and safety across aviation applications.
Manufacturers are focusing on developing next-generation batteries with higher energy density and faster charging capabilities.
Smart battery management systems are also being integrated into aircraft to monitor performance in real time and enhance operational safety.
Research into solid-state batteries and advanced lithium technologies is expected to further transform the industry.
These innovations are supporting both commercial and defense aviation sectors.
